Understanding the PC Bottleneck Calculator

A PC Bottleneck Calculator is a valuable tool designed to help users identify potential performance limitations in their computer systems. When building or upgrading a PC, it’s essential to ensure that all components work harmoniously together to maximize performance. A bottleneck occurs when one component limits the performance of others, preventing the system from achieving its full potential. The calculator simplifies this process by analyzing the compatibility and performance ratios of various hardware components, making it easier for users to make informed decisions about upgrades or configurations. Using a PC Bottleneck Calculator is straightforward and can significantly enhance your understanding of how different components interact. Typically, users start by entering their current hardware specifications, including the CPU, GPU, RAM, and storage. Once these details are inputted, the calculator assesses the balance between these components and provides insights into potential bottlenecks. For example, if a high-end graphics card is paired with a lower-tier processor, the calculator will highlight that the CPU may be unable to keep up with the GPU’s performance, resulting in a bottleneck. This analysis can inform users whether they need to upgrade specific components to achieve a better overall performance.
